From 317cf0166cccfe8a389a501b3666bb56ccd27714 Mon Sep 17 00:00:00 2001 From: Devin Neal Date: Tue, 4 Dec 2018 18:08:52 -0800 Subject: [PATCH] scale SVGMobject about origin --- mobject/svg/svg_mobject.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/mobject/svg/svg_mobject.py b/mobject/svg/svg_mobject.py index cdb6c69d..b91ab49b 100644 --- a/mobject/svg/svg_mobject.py +++ b/mobject/svg/svg_mobject.py @@ -267,10 +267,10 @@ class SVGMobject(VMobject): scale_values = string_to_numbers(transform) if len(scale_values) == 2: scale_x, scale_y = scale_values - mobject.scale(np.array([scale_x, scale_y, 1])) + mobject.scale(np.array([scale_x, scale_y, 1]), about_point=ORIGIN) elif len(scale_values) == 1: scale = scale_values[0] - mobject.scale(np.array([scale,scale,1]), about_point = ORIGIN) + mobject.scale(np.array([scale, scale, 1]), about_point=ORIGIN) except: pass